British Trauma Counseling for Challenging Experiences

Accessing effective trauma counseling in the UK is essential for individuals dealing with the lasting impacts of traumatic events. Many people cope with complex trauma, which arises from ongoing or repeated damaging connections and early adversity . This can manifest as considerable problems with psychological regulation, attachment , and overall wellbeing. Trained therapists offer various approaches, including Eye Movement Desensitization (EMDR), Cognitive Therapy (CBT), and interpersonal therapies, to assist individuals work through their past and develop healthy strategies. Locating the right professional is vital , and resources like the British Counselling and Wellness Service and BACP can help in this process.

Understanding Trauma-Aware Care in the UK

Across the , there’s a rising understanding of the impact of trauma's profound effects on individuals and populations . Trauma-aware care represents a shift from traditional approaches, focusing on recognising how past adversity – such as abuse – can shape a person’s behaviour and impact their health . This framework doesn't necessarily involve treating trauma directly, but rather creating spaces that are supportive , reliable , and promote resilience . Application is evolving in various sectors , including social care , to foster a more compassionate and effective service provision for all service users .

Post-Traumatic Stress Disorder Treatment UK: Frequently Used Methods and Strategies

In the UK, various treatment approaches are commonly employed to treat Trauma. Trauma Processing through Eye Movements is a established process, helping individuals to work through painful memories. Cognitive Behavioral Therapy (CBT), in certain cases Trauma-Focused CBT (TF-CBT), supports clients recognize and modify negative patterns. Other helpful methods feature Storytelling Therapy for individuals who have suffered many distressing events, and Psychotherapy focusing on the body which emphasizes the corporeal effect of trauma. Provision of these particular treatments can vary depending on area and funding.
